Common Roofing Problems in Redington Beach

Redington Beach is a Pinellas County Gulf barrier-island community where salt-air corrosion, Citizens non-renewals, and high-end coastal roofing requirements converge. Kynar 500 standing-seam metal or AR shingles with stainless fasteners and SWB documentation define the quality standard for Residents on and near the Gulf.

  • Redington Beach is a small Pinellas County barrier-island community on the Gulf where salt-air corrosion is severe β€” galvanized fasteners and standard aluminum flashing fail within 3-5 years; stainless ring-shank nails and Kynar 500 coated drip-edge are the mandatory coastal spec.

  • Citizens Property Insurance non-renewals on Pinellas County 2009-2010 roofs are active β€” Redington Beach Residents should confirm renewal status immediately and schedule a licensed HALOFIX Hero assessment before lapse.

  • Secondary Water Barrier (SWB) documentation is absent on most Redington Beach pre-2010 homes β€” adding peel-and-stick SWB during reroof documents a Wind Mitigation OIR-B1-1802 discount line and is the primary insurance lever for Gulf barrier-island Residents.

  • Luxury Redington Beach Gulf-front homes typically carry Drexel Metals Kynar 500 standing-seam metal or Eagle tile β€” Pinellas County Product Approval (FL#) numbers are required on all components; HVHZ NOA does not apply (Pinellas, not Broward/Miami-Dade).

  • Mid-range Redington Beach homes near the Gulf should specify Owens Corning Duration AR or CertainTeed Landmark Pro with AR granules β€” salt-air humidity accelerates algae bloom on standard shingles within two to three years here.

  • FBC 1504.8 HVAC condenser tie-down compliance is reviewed by Pinellas County inspectors on all reroofing permits β€” non-compliant units on barrier-island homes require correction before a certificate of completion is issued.

Local Roofing Tips for Redington Beach Residents

  • 1

    Redington Beach barrier-island homes within 500 feet of the Gulf should specify 316-grade stainless ring-shank nails β€” standard stainless provides insufficient chloride resistance in this extreme salt-air zone, showing rust bleed within three to four years.

  • 2

    Kynar 500 PVDF finish on standing-seam metal is the only coating that holds color and corrosion resistance on Gulf-front Redington Beach roofs long-term β€” standard polyester or SMP-coated panels chalk and corrode at panel laps within five to seven years.

  • 3

    Pinellas County Wind Mitigation inspections (OIR-B1-1802) on Redington Beach barrier-island homes with hip geometry and SWB documentation consistently produce the maximum Citizens premium reduction available β€” schedule re-inspection within 30 days of permit close.

How long does a roof last in Redington Beach?
In Redington Beach's climate, asphalt shingles last 15–25 years, tile roofs 40–50 years, and metal roofs 40–70 years. Florida's UV exposure, humidity, and storm activity shorten roof lifespan compared to northern states.
